The Paradox of Solar Panel vs. Inverter Pricing

Over the past decade, solar panel prices have dropped by over 80%, yet photovoltaic (PV) inverters—the "brains" of solar systems—haven't followed the same trend. This raises a critical question: Why don't inverter prices fall proportionally? Let's unpack the factors behind this industry puzzle.

Key Drivers Keeping Inverter Prices Stable

  • Complexity of Technology: Unlike panels, inverters require advanced power electronics and software updates to handle grid compatibility and energy optimization.
  • Supply Chain Bottlenecks: Semiconductor shortages (e.g., IGBT chips) and logistics delays impact production costs.
  • Regulatory Compliance: Inverters must meet evolving grid codes and safety certifications across markets, adding R&D expenses.

Breaking Down Cost Components

To understand pricing dynamics, let's compare cost structures:

ComponentSolar PanelInverter
Raw Materials60-70%35-45%
Labor & Production15-20%20-25%
R&D & Compliance5-10%30-40%

Source: Wood Mackenzie, 2023 Solar Tech Cost Analysis

Market Trends Impacting Inverter Costs

  • Demand for Smart Features: Hybrid inverters with battery integration and AI-driven energy management are becoming standard.
  • Regional Certification Hurdles: EU's CE Mark and China's CGC/UL certifications require separate testing, slowing economies of scale.
  • Labor Costs Rising: Skilled technicians for inverter assembly are in short supply, pushing wages up by 12% annually (IEA, 2023).

When Will Prices Drop? Future Projections

Experts predict a 10-15% decline in inverter prices by 2026, driven by:

  • Localized semiconductor production (e.g., U.S. CHIPS Act)
  • Standardized grid protocols reducing R&D overhead
  • AI-optimized manufacturing processes

FAQ: Photovoltaic Inverter Pricing

Q: Do inverters last as long as solar panels?A: Most inverters require replacement every 10-15 years, whereas panels often last 25+ years.

Q: Are string inverters cheaper than microinverters?A: Yes, but microinverters offer module-level optimization, justifying their higher cost.
